The Dow Market Happenings For Monday, June 22, 2020

Dow stocks at 52 week highs include Apple (AAPL) and Microsoft (MSFT). There are no Dow stock 52 week lows.

The Market

Premarket today, the Dow was indicated to open up +162 points.

Friday the Dow was down -208.64 (-0.80%) at 25,871.46.

Year-to-date the Dow is down -9.35%.

There were 8 Dow stocks up Friday.

The Dow stock winners Friday were led by Walgreens (WBA) +5.12%, Merck (MRK) +2.20% and Walmart (WMT) +1.58%.

The Dow stock losers Friday were led by Disney (DIS) -3.40%, Raytheon (RTX) -2.98% and Boeing (BA) -2.74%.

Cowen raised Apple (AAPL) stock price target to 400, from 335.

UBS upgraded the Walmart (WMT) to buy, from neutral, and lifted its price target to 135, 13% above where shares finished on Friday.

European stocks are lower and Asian markets ended lower.

The national average price of gasoline is up four-tenths of a cent at $2.131 per gallon.
